New 'ATM swallowed my card' scam

ATM fraudsters have devised a new way to cheat people of their money, according to police who have made a couple of arrests lately.

According to Sharjah Police, fraudsters wait for a long time in front of the ATM feigning ignorance and claiming that their card disappeared into the machine.
 
They allegedly convince the person waiting for his turn of how desperate he is for cash and that he cannot wait to sort out the issue. He asks the victim for cash with a promise that he would return the money on a particular date, only to disappear with the cash and find another victim.
 
Colonel Mohammed Khamis Al-Othmani, Head, CID, Sharjah Police Department, Eastern Region, has warned residents using ATMs to be careful of such swindlers.
 
Thirteen people have been victimized so far, he added.
 
Col Othmani said selling fake goods in the name of brands is another popular swindling trick used by suspects. About Dh172,560 were lost in such fraud, he added.
 
In the latest episode reported to cops, an Arab national cheated two ATM users of Dh400 each by claiming the card he inserted into the machine refused to come out and that he was in dire straits. He convinced the two victims to part with Dh400 each.
 
The suspect was arrested shortly thereafter by Sharjah Police after the victims identified them. He had committed a number of similar crimes in Khorfakkan and Kalba’a, said police.
 
Col Othmani called on residents to be cautious and urged public not to fall for pathetic stories.
